Googong dam site seismic refraction survey, New South Wales 1961

This Record describes a geophysical survey of the Googong dam site in N.S.W., requested by the Geological Branch of the Bureau of Mineral Resources to assist in the investigations being made by the Department of Works, Canberra. The seismic work showed the depths to unweathered bedrock and indicated a shear zone, which is probably associated with the Googong Fault.
